South Georgia Homes

South Georgia Homes builds new homes in Augusta-area communities, coordinating plans, selections, and build schedules with buyers and their agents. Office: 233 Davis Rd, Suite G, Augusta, GA 30907. Hours: Mon–Fri 8am–5pm. Phone: (706) 432-6640.

Reviews are mixed. Positive comments highlight helpful sales staff, attentive communication during the build, and follow-up on minor issues after closing. Critical feedback mentions variability in workmanship and slower responses for repairs in certain neighborhoods. Overall, themes center on communication quality, punch-list handling, and consistency across communities.

Amber Wilson on South Georgia Homes

Maybe if your building in one of the Columbia County neighborhoods the builder uses a higher standard for their build but unfortunately in our Walker Creek neighborhood we've dealt with numerous issues. Every new build home will have items that need adjusted or repaired but it's the response from the builder or its team that makes or breaks the relationship and trust you have in if your builder did a good build.

Some items we've dealt with to name a few but by far not all:
Walls not plumb or square. There are numerous, I don't think a level or square was used at all in our build!
Lumber that is chipped, in door frames it looks like the lumber was salvaged from a job site where someone threw pieces that weren't usable.
Large hole in flooring. Now I thought this would be fixed prior to carpet going down, nope! Learned it was still there after stepping in it after move in. It was repaired after a few days, but who just carpets over a hole that is 3in wide and 4in in length.
Electrical!! Biggest nightmare, after alot of back and forth and them saying nothing was wrong on their side I was told to get Ga Power involved, Thank God I did. The main service was arcing in the wall! The contracted electrician for SGH then attempted a repair by cutting out the "bad" section of main service. Still had issues. After months of having to wait again for Ga Power to do a study on my homes Power coming from their side it was determined not Ga Power issue. So then my meter had to be moved to "fix" the area of main service line. Maybe now it's okay...maybe

In all the biggest issue is the builders response and lack of professional and care. Still waiting for some items to be properly fixed and if I was not knowledgeable would not know they were an issue. If they would fix things the right way the first time it would be more cost efficient and minimize ongoing issues.

My advice on any new build. Get a pre drywall inspection. Pay for an independent electrical inspection and HVAC inspection. We did have to get an HVAC inspection done also prior to move in as there was major issues there and we wanted to be sure they were properly fixed. Also get your home inspection prior to the walk through.

Frequently Asked Questions

They focus on new construction in planned communities around the Augusta area. Floor plans and finish packages vary by neighborhood and may offer limited customizations.

Buyers typically choose finishes from curated options tied to each plan or community. A representative coordinates selections and timelines to keep the build on schedule.

You and the builder review the home for items needing adjustment before closing. A punch list is documented, and remaining items are scheduled for completion as soon as practical.

Minor items can arise after move-in and are addressed through the builder’s service channel. Response times may vary by workload and subcontractor availability.
